DBA Clauses Missing In Action: Discussion

by rcs1

Susie Dow's series Iraq, Contingency Contracting and the Defense Base Act begins with Part I: Insurance which traced how the lack of adequate insurance coverage impacted families already suffering the deaths or uncertainty surrounding the status of their family members serving in Iraq or Afghanistan as civilian contractors.

In Part II: DBA Clauses Missing In Action Dow concentrates on how the appropriate Defense Base Act contract clauses that could have made a difference went “missing in action.”

In Part III. Contractors in Iraq: Insurance Dow focuses on the Defense Department's (unlike its counterparts in the State Department and United States Agency for International Development (USAID)) inability to provide information, training and access to low cost coverage.
